We're delighted to welcome Yvonne Hamilton-Jeffrey as our accompanist for the coming year and US tour of 2007. Yvonne is a fine pianist and extremely accomplished violinist. Her claim to fame is that when she was thirteen years old she played violin on UK national television with Jack Benny! We'll not embarrass her by telling you how 'few' years ago that was. Equally, we're pleased David Hand is able to temporarily replace Ian leading up to (and including) next year's tour. More about both of them in our 2007 tour folder.

Set in Stone
Recording sessions are now over! We're involved now with remixing at Steve Bird's 'Birdsong Studio' and, come what may, we intend having the CD out by Christmas. We've added two tracks of jazz guitar by Keith's brother Tony Ellis, one we recorded with Ed and two with Yvonne on violin. The title of 'Set in Stone' came from Keith and was arrived at after he had come up with an artwork idea for the inlay.
